Bronze
Two pieces including the blue wave that can be separated with the baby sculpture

New creation of 2024

Available in gallery

The sculpture features a sleeping baby, its delicate form nestled in a fantastical blue water that seems to be a part of the baby's dreamscape that protects her/him. The soft, rounded contours of the baby's body are expertly sculpted, capturing the gentle curves and tender vulnerability of a newborn. The baby's face, serene and smiling, evokes a profound sense of calm and joy, drawing the viewer into its tranquil slumber.

Binbin's craftsmanship shines in the intricate details. The baby's skin appears almost lifelike, with subtle variations in texture and tone that highlight the artist's meticulous attention to detail. The soft creases and folds of the baby's body are rendered with exquisite precision, enhancing the realism and emotional impact of the piece.

In the end, I will install this human body on the mirror-polished water ripples in hand-polished bronze surface, which is another change in the theme of water. I look forward to this visual effect.

Liang Binbin is a Chinese artist living in Belgium. He was born in 1979 in Zhejiang Province, China. The artist grew up and did his studies at the Beijing Institute of Art & Design (Decoration Art department) in China.

Over the last 17 years, contemporary sculptures and monumental size installations in bronze and stainless steel have been made and widely exhibited in many galleries in China. Also he participated in numerous National and International exhibitions.
